The B82432T1223K is a through-hole fixed inductor manufactured by EPCOS (TDK). It's designed for use in a variety of electronic circuits requiring inductance for filtering, energy storage, or impedance matching.

Additional Details:
The B82432T1223K has an inductance of 22μH with a tolerance of ±10%. The rated current for this inductor is approximately 630mA. It is constructed with a drum core made of ferrite material and wound with enameled copper wire. The through-hole terminations are typically tinned for easy soldering. It is important to consider the operating temperature and frequency requirements of the application when selecting this inductor.
Proper soldering techniques are critical to ensure a reliable connection and prevent damage to the component. Avoid overheating the inductor during soldering, as this can alter its electrical characteristics.
